If you shift-select a few images in Explorer view, then open review mode (Space), then you can continue navigating in pages using PageUp and PageDown now.
If you open review mode with one single image selected, hold down SHIFT and click right arrow key to shift-select more images or move the mouse down to reveal the thumbnail strip. Now you can multi-select several images and use PageUp and PageDown from there on.
